Omicron and COVID-19 general information
(as of 4/1/2022)

With Omicron cases staying down in the US, and with the approval of second boosters for some demographics, it appears safe to further lift some restrictions while adapting to the upcoming endemic phase of COVID-19.

First, here some facts:

- Vaccinated people are 16 times, boosted people 44 times less likely to be hospitalized for COVID-19 (Source: cdc)
- Two dose mRNA vaccine is 57%, three dose mRNA 90% effective against Omicron hospitalizations (Source: Forbes/UK Health Security Agency)
- Vaccinated people are less likely to transmit Omicron (Source: Recent Danish study)
- Omicron is still dangerous to unvaccinated people. In the US 3187 people died on February 17, from COVID-19 likely from the Omicron variant.
- Antigen self tests are very good in detecting if an individual is contagious at that moment.
- N95 (or KN95) masks protect the wearer against infection from Omicron, better than 3 layer surgical masks. Fabric masks or home made face covers are not recommended.

 

Policies when a dancer tests positive for covid-19

As of Jnauary 1st, 2023, there have been no known cases of covid-19 transmission during any Tango Sueño classes and Milongas. However, Omicron is so contagious it might be impossible to avoid any transmission during our return back to normalcy. Fortunately, fully vaccinated and boosted people are very likely to avoid severe disease. Here are the guidelines to address when a Tango Sueño dancer tests positive for covid-19:

- If a dancer has covid-19 symptoms, especially congestion, sore throat or fever, they have to take a self-test. If they test positive, they have to avoid all activities for 7 days from onset of symptoms or the day they test positive, whichever is earlier.
- If they want to return to class on day 7, they have to submit an antigen test result. If the result is still positive, they have to wait until day 10.
- After they return to class, they have to wear an N95 mask until 14 days after the initial symptoms or first positive test result, whichever is earlier.
- Dancers with a sore throat or fever should avoid class and take a covid-19 self-test. Tango Sueño may require a rapid antigen test if any participant exhibits symptoms during any activity.
